Expel or eject without recourse to legal process "The landlord wanted to evict the tenants so he banged on the pipes every morning at 3 a.m."
Expel from one's property or force to move out by a legal process "The landlord evicted the tenants after they had not paid the rent for four months" - force out
Derived forms: evicts, evicting, evicted
